使用场景
平台销售订单拉取到系统【待发货审核】状态(仓库SKU会默认取平台SKU),订单提交审核发货时,系统会校验仓库SKU是否存在,即:系统里面的产品资料管理里面是否有维护 仓库sku
针对同一个SKU,平台SKU与仓库SKU不一致的情况下,则需要有SKU关系映射,
前提,平台SKU有规律,如:#号之后的就是仓库SKU等,因此会用上拆分规则。可以不用重复创建【SKU关系管理】
说明:因支持模式场景较多,具体如何设置前,需根据具体平台SKU的规律情况具体分析来设置,以下举例的常见场景来理解此功能。
操作路径
订单管理系统-》系统管理-》平台SKU拆分规则-》添加拆分规则
1.设置规则条件:
指定平台:如果多个平台都是同一个SKU编号 可多选
指定店铺 :如果多个店铺都是同一SKU编号 可多选应用于同一规则
规则一:简易规则
适用于 :SKU调用该规则拆分后,拆分后得到的SKU还需要再找【SKU关系管理】里维护的映射关系
如:
同一个SKU,内部管理的仓库SKU: book
在不同平台多个店铺 下销售时:
eBay01 平台SKU SKU-1-88
eBay02 平台SKU 020-1-88
Amazon01 平台SKU 010-1-88
则,设置:
a截取位数:截取对应仓库SKU的位数
如下图举例:SKU-1-88 从右到左截取4位数 截取后仓库SKU为 1-88
【SKU关系管理】界面
1-88 映射 book
b删除位数:删除多余的仓库SKU位数
如下图举例:A-11-88 从左到右删除2位 删除后仓库SKU为 11-88
注:场景同a相同
规则二:复杂规则
针对拆分后的SKU,就直接是仓库sku,且相对复杂点的拆分,如去除 前缀,后缀以及无效字符或者拆分组合的SKU等。
如:
内部仓库SKU book
不同平台多个店铺 下销售时:
eBay01 平台SKU e01-book
eBay02 平台SKU e02-book
Amazon01 平台SKU A01-book
“-”之前的无效,则可以设置:前置无效字符
如:
测试验证
注:此参数用于规定所设置的截取规则的截取次数例如设置了 SKU后置无效分隔符为“-”截取循环参数设置2 则平台SKU“xx1-xx2-xx3” 截取之后的仓库SKU为xx1
规则三:字符过滤规则
针对拆分后的SKU,就直接是仓库sku,相对简易的,直接过滤字符后就是仓库SKU的模式
如下图举例:
仓库SKU为A1231
不同平台多个店铺 下销售 A-123-1#
系统操作去掉SKU无效字符 - - # 截取后仓库SKU为A1231 系统会自动将平台上的SKU与仓库中的SKU做映射关联
注:做完复杂的SKU拆分规则后无需设置SKU关系映射
设定动作
SKU关系是否指定账号 :当选择否时对应SKU关系账号为全部,当选择是时对应的SKU关系账号为订单对应的账号。
